Ambur Hot Dum Egg Biryani

Ambur is a small town in Tamilnadu's Arcot district, which is known for
its leather industry and mountains all around. But the most special food Ambur is famous all over south India and especially Bangalore fo is its mouthwatering Biryani. It's famously called as " Ambur Hot Dum Biryani" or "Ambur Star Dum Biryani ". It's made with a special rice called Jeera Samba Rice which is a short grain fragrant rice . It resembles jeera or cumin and it's available in the 4 months of Samba season in Tamil, so the rice is called Jeeraga / jeera Samba Rice. This biryani is made with very little spice powders and mostly whole spices like cardamom , cinnamon, bay leaf, cloves and pepper. It's eaten with Mirchi ka salan ( a spicy curry of green chillies and peanuts) or raita of onions or cucumbers. It's mostly made of mutton or chicken. Steps
- 1
First, wash the rice gently 4 to 5 times and soak in 3 cups of water for 30 minutes. Boil the eggs for 10 minutes as we need them to be hard boiled. After 10 minutes, remove them from water, soak them in cold water for 10 minutes and then drain and peel them. keep them ready.
- 2
For the rice: Sieve the water in another bowl and drain excess water from the rice. Then heat oil and ghee. Add all the mentioned whole spices and stir well to release the aroma. Add the rice and saute for 5 to 7 minutes to make it absorb the flavours. Add the boiling water, salt as per taste, cover and cook till just soft. Then switch off the heat and keep covered to let it cook on its own.
- 3
- 4
- 5
For preparing the masala marinated eggs : Then heat another pan and add oil and ghee. Add the eggs and salt and saute for 5 minutes. Then add all the mentioned spice powders and saute again Transfer to a plate and keep ready.
- 6
- 7
- 8
To make the Masala gravy, heat oil and ghee in the same pan, add chopped onions, ginger garlic paste and saute well till transleauscent. Then saute tomatoes and saute till soft. Add all the spices, salt as per taste and mix well. Add 2 tablespoons of water. Cover and let it simmer for 5 minutes. Then slice the eggs long and Add to the gravy. Mix gently, cook further for 2 minutes and turn off the heat. Add chopped coriander leaves and keep covered.
- 9
- 10
For the fried onions, heat oil in a smaller pan. Add the sliced Onion and saute till golden brown. Remove on a plate. Then add the cashews and saute till golden brown. Transfer to the plate. Keep them ready.
- 11
To assemble the biryani, transfer half of the rice to another bowl. To the remaining, add the egg gravy and arrange half of the sliced eggs on top. Sprinkle half of onions and cashews and chopped coriander leaves.
- 12
Then cover with the rest of the rice. Sprinkle remaining onions and cashews, lemon juice, coriander leaves and arrange well. Then pour 2 tablespoons ghee and 1 tablespoon of hot water around the edges. Cover tightly and cook for 10 minutes till aromatic.
- 13
Your delicious Ambur Hot Dum Egg Biryani is ready to serve. Transfer to a serving plate.
- 14
For the cucumber raita, mix 1 peeled and chopped cucumber, 2 chopped green chillies, 1 cup beaten curd, and black pepper powder, salt and sugar. Garnish with chopped coriander leaves.Keep in the Refrigerator till serving.
- 15
